Robbery Suspects Apprehended

Quick Action by Police Results in Two Arrests

On November 8, 2017 at approximately 2:15 pm, the NH Deli and Grocery convenience store located at 95 Spoonville Road in East Granby reported an armed robbery. Resident Trooper Mahar and Officer Loveland of the East Granby Resident Trooper Office were immediately dispatched to the area and quickly arrived at the scene. The robbery was confirmed with the clerk who stated she had been robbed by a male with a knife. Through the investigation it was determined that the suspect and an unknown female left in a dark colored pickup truck. A broadcast of the information was immediately relayed to Troop H and surrounding towns which resulted in a black pickup truck being stopped in Bloomfield by Trooper Tanner and officers from the Bloomfield Police Department. The suspects were later identified and arrested for the robbery of the store. Both suspects, Thomas Phillips of Windsor and Alisha Phillips of East Windsor are being held on $50,000 bond and have been assigned court dates of November 9, 2017 at GA 13 in Enfield.

My thanks to the State Police, East Granby Police, Bloomfield Police and surrounding towns police department for their quick resolution of this matter.
